"CMT Storytellers" is coming back. The first episode will star BROOKS & DUNN and it'll debut April 13th. B&D will be backed by a full band, and, per tradition, will be sharing the stories behind many of their greatest songs. “CMT Storytellers” relaunch on April 13th at 7 p.m.

Sad news to report today Bruce Willis is stepping away from acting (drop) because he's suffering from aphasia . . . a condition that affects a person's ability to speak or write, and even to understand words. Bruce is 67 years old.

Miranda Lambert is heading to Las Vegas for a 24-date residency. She will start performing at Planet Hollywood in September. Her show is called The Velvet Rodeo. Miranda tells the USA Today newspaper that she is looking forward to the residency.
